Как организованы серверные операционные системы

Серверные операционные системы являют собой специфическое программное обеспечение для администрирования физическими средствами компьютера. Конструкция таких систем строится на основе многозадачности и многопользовательского подключения. Ядро синхронизирует работу процессора, операционной памяти, дисковых носителей и сетевых интерфейсов.

Фундамент составляет модульная структура, где каждый блок исполняет заданные функции. Драйверы гарантируют коммуникацию с материальным аппаратурой. Планировщик задач распределяет вычислительные ресурсы между процессами. Файловая система структурирует размещение сведений на дисках.

Серверная вавада включает службы для выполнения сетевых обращений и запуска приложений. Системные библиотеки дают программам готовые процедуры для работы с средствами. Механизмы обособления процессов предотвращают столкновения между программами.

Интерфейс командной строки дозволяет операторам изменять настройки и контролировать состояние системы. Записи событий записывают информацию о деятельности компонентов вавада онлайн казино. Такая структура гарантирует надежную деятельность устройств под интенсивной загрузкой.

Чем серверная ОС различается от обычной

Принципиальное расхождение состоит в предназначении и формате применения. Настольные системы предназначены на работу одного оператора с оконными программами. Серверные решения обслуживают совокупность параллельных соединений и исполняют скрытые операции без участия человека.

Графический интерфейс в серверных редакциях зачастую недоступен или упрощен. Контроль реализуется через командную строку и настроечные документы. Такой подход сокращает расход ресурсов и поднимает быстродействие. Настольные редакции предлагают визуальные утилиты для ежедневных задач.

Серверные платформы обеспечивают улучшенные функции расширения. Решения vavada работают с значительными количествами памяти и множеством процессорных ядер. Стабильность и постоянство функционирования критически необходимы для серверного программного обеспечения. Системы проектируются для постоянного функционирования без рестартов. Средства резервации оберегают от ошибок. Пользовательские редакции допускают периодические перезапуски и менее чувствительны к отказоустойчивости.

Главные функции серверных систем

Серверные системы решают набор функций по обеспечению функционирования сетевых услуг и приложений:

  • Обработка приходящих сетевых соединений и направление потока.
  • Старт и наблюдение функционирования пользовательских приложений и веб-сервисов.
  • Распределение вычислительной производительности между работающими процессами.
  • Наблюдение статуса физических блоков и софтверных блоков.
  • Поддержание записей событий для оценки быстродействия.

Программное обеспечение координирует взаимодействие между клиентскими аппаратами и процессорными средствами. Конструкция дает синхронно осуществлять тысячи обращений от разных операторов.

Хранение и администрирование данными представляет основную роль серверных систем. Файловые хранилища предоставляют доступ к документам, медиафайлам и архивам. Системы управления базами данных осуществляют структурированную информацию. Системы резервного копирования предохраняют ценные данные от пропажи.

Решение обеспечивает сегрегацию пользовательских окружений и приложений. Виртуализация дает стартовать ряд изолированных казино вавада на одном физическом узле. Балансировка нагрузки выделяет задания между свободными возможностями для эффективной эффективности.

Как выполняются запросы операторов

Цикл выполнения инициируется с приема обращения через сетевой интерфейс. Приходящее коннект поступает в очередь, где дожидается своей очереди. Сетевой уровень обрабатывает пакеты сведений и идентифицирует нужный сервис. Диспетчер направляет запрос нужному программному модулю.

Приложение принимает информацию и осуществляет требуемые действия. Программа может подключиться к файловой системе для считывания или фиксации данных. База данных отдает искомые записи. Расчетные действия осуществляются процессором соответственно важности процесса.

Параллельная конструкция позволяет обрабатывать совокупность обращений concurrent. Каждое коннект обретает собственный thread обработки. Планировщик распределяет CPU время между активными процессами. Серверная вавада проверяет расход памяти и блокирует переполнение средств.

Подготовленный результат отправляется обратно заказчику через сетевое подключение. Протоколы транспортного яруса гарантируют доставку данных. Протокол регистрирует данные о исполненной задаче и положении окончания. Высвобожденные ресурсы становятся свободными для последующих запросов.

Регулирование средствами и нагрузкой

Рациональное деление возможностей гарантирует бесперебойную деятельность всех служб. Планировщик операций определяет важности потоков и назначает CPU время. Схемы балансировки предотвращают перегрузку отдельных элементов. Отслеживание проверяет текущее состояние аппаратуры в настоящем режиме.

Оперативная память выделяется между активными процессами автоматически. Средство свопинга применяет накопительное объем при недостатке физической памяти. Кэширование увеличивает доступ к часто требуемым данным. Автоматизированная сборка высвобождает пустующие сегменты памяти.

Дисковые действия оптимизируются через списки обращений и предварительное чтение. Файловая система объединяет ассоциированные сведения для сокращения времени подключения. Серверные vavada обеспечивают горячую замену дисков без прекращения деятельности.

Сетевая компонент отслеживает передающую емкость линий коммуникации. Регулирование скорости пресекает узурпацию bandwidth отдельными соединениями. Ранжирование потока обеспечивает качество обслуживания важных служб. Статистика загрузки помогает планировать расширение системы.

Защита и контроль доступа

Защита информации и ресурсов строится на многоуровневой структуре разграничения привилегий. Каждый клиент получает уникальный идентификатор и совокупность привилегий. Аутентификация удостоверяет легитимность регистрационных аккаунтов при подключении. Пароли хранятся в закодированном виде для пресечения неавторизованного входа.

Права обращения к файлам и директориям устанавливаются персонально для каждого элемента. Хозяин объекта задает допустимые процедуры для прочих операторов. Объединения собирают пользовательские профили с схожими привилегиями. Серверная казино вавада блокирует старания выполнения неразрешенных манипуляций.

Сетевой экран отсеивает поступающий и исходящий данные по установленным правилам. Реестры контроля ограничивают соединения с указанных IP-адресов. Системы детектирования проникновений исследуют сомнительную деятельность. Шифрование охраняет транспортируемую сведения от кражи.

Логи безопасности фиксируют все попытки подключения к ограниченным средствам. Анализ событий помогает определить отступления политики. Автоматические оповещения извещают администраторов о серьезных событиях. Систематическое актуализация критериев настраивает систему к новым атакам.

Функционирование с сетью и соединениями

Сетевая модуль гарантирует связь сервера с удаленными аппаратами и другими узлами. Сетевые интерфейсы получают и транслируют сведения по разным форматам. Драйверы адаптеров контролируют аппаратными соединениями. Настройка IP-адресов устанавливает опознание машины в сети.

Комплекс протоколов TCP/IP выполняет транспортировку данных на разных слоях. Перенаправление передает фрагменты к назначенным точкам через оптимальные маршруты. DNS-резолвер преобразует доменные обозначения в цифровые идентификаторы. DHCP самостоятельно распределяет сетевые параметры присоединенным терминалам.

Контроль подключениями объединяет мониторинг активных подключений и таймаутов. Пулы подключений повторно применяют активные соединения для сбережения ресурсов. Серверные вавада поддерживают тысячи одновременных TCP-соединений посредством продуктивным схемам. Распределители выделяют входящий трафик между несколькими хостами.

Мониторинг сетевой активности контролирует пропускную способность и лаги. Диагностические инструменты контролируют достижимость дистанционных машин. Аналитика портов показывает величины пересланных данных и объем отказов. Регулировка очередей улучшает быстродействие при разнообразных видах загрузки.

Апдейты и поддержание решения

Постоянное обновление программного обеспечения гарантирует защищенность и надежность функционирования. Создатели выпускают обновления для исправления брешей и ошибок. Управляющие пакетов автоматизируют загрузку и развертывание апдейтов. Операторы планируют использование изменений в моменты слабой загрузки.

Тестирование патчей на автономных окружениях исключает внезапные неполадки. Резервное дублирование конфигурации позволяет моментально отменить модификации при сбоях. Серверная vavada обеспечивает механизмы отката к старым версиям блоков.

Контроль положения отслеживает присутствие свежих релизов приложений и модулей. Оповещения извещают о приоритетных апдейтах защиты. Автоматические тесты определяют старые блоки. Правила актуализации назначают важности и сроки внедрения модификаций.

Техническая поддержка разработчиков предоставляет рекомендации по конфигурации и устранению неисправностей. Объединение пользователей обменивается навыками выполнения заданий. Базы информации предоставляют инструкции по конфигурированию. Коммерческие соглашения гарантируют предоставление апдейтов в течение установленного периода.

Где применяются серверные операционные системы

Веб-хостинг составляет одну из базовых направлений применения серверных систем. Компании развертывают порталы и веб-приложения на dedicated или облачных серверах. Системы выполняют HTTP-запросы от миллионов клиентов ежедневно.

Корпоративные сети строятся на серверную архитектуру для размещения данных и запуска бизнес-приложений. Файловые серверы предоставляют централизованный подключение к файлам. Почтовые платформы выполняют переписку компании. Базы данных содержат данные о покупателях и финансовых процедурах.

Облачные поставщики выстраивают расширяемые решения на базе серверных решений. Виртуализация дает создавать изолированные среды для разных заказчиков. Серверные казино вавада гарантируют адаптивность и результативность облачных сервисов.

Научные вычисления требуют мощных серверных комплексов для обработки больших объемов сведений. Научные организации эмулируют сложные механизмы. Медицинские институты сохраняют компьютерные досье клиентов на закрытых узлах. Образовательные решения предоставляют доступ к образовательным ресурсам.

Leave a Reply

Your email address will not be published. Required fields are marked *

This field is required.

This field is required.